My Buying Guides on Gifts For Fitness Guys
What I Look For First
When I shop for gifts for fitness guys, I start with usefulness. I want something he will actually use in his routine, not just something that looks sporty. I also think about his workout style, because a gift for a runner is different from a gift for a weightlifter or someone who loves home workouts.
Knowing His Fitness Style
In my experience, the best gift depends on what kind of fitness he enjoys. If he lifts weights, I look at lifting straps, gloves, or recovery tools. If he runs, I think about hydration gear, reflective accessories, or performance socks. For someone who trains at home, I usually choose compact gear that saves space and adds convenience.
Practical Gifts I Trust
I prefer gifts that make training easier. Water bottles, shaker cups, gym bags, resistance bands, foam rollers, and workout towels are all safe choices in my opinion. These are the kinds of items that fit into daily routines without feeling too personal or too complicated.
Tech Gifts That Feel Worth It
I also like fitness tech when I want to give something a little more special. Smartwatches, wireless earbuds, heart rate monitors, and fitness trackers can be great if he enjoys tracking progress. I just make sure the features match how he trains, so the gift feels thoughtful instead of random.
Recovery and Comfort Matter Too
One thing I’ve learned is that fitness guys often appreciate recovery gifts as much as workout gear. Massage guns, compression sleeves, stretching tools, and muscle relief items can be excellent choices. I think these gifts show that I care about how hard he works and how well he recovers.
Apparel Gifts I’d Choose Carefully
Clothing can be a good gift, but I’m careful with sizing and style. I usually go for items like moisture-wicking shirts, gym shorts, hoodies, or performance socks only if I know his preferences well. When I’m unsure, I lean toward accessories instead of clothing.
Budget-Friendly Options I’d Consider
I don’t think a good fitness gift has to be expensive. A quality water bottle, workout notebook, resistance band set, or gym accessory can still feel thoughtful. In my experience, a simple gift that matches his routine often means more than a pricey item he won’t use.
How I Make the Gift Feel Personal
I like to add a personal touch whenever I can. That might mean choosing his favorite color, picking a brand he already uses, or pairing the gift with a small note. If I know his goals, I may choose something that supports them, like recovery gear for someone training hard or a new bottle for someone always on the go.
My Final Tip Before Buying
Before I buy, I always ask myself one question: will this make his fitness life easier, better, or more enjoyable? If the answer is yes, I know I’m on the right track. For me, the best gifts for fitness guys are the ones that combine function, quality, and a little personal thought.
